UBS Group AG, formed through the 1998 merger of Union Bank of Switzerland and Swiss Bank Corporation with roots dating back to 1862, is a Swiss multinational investment bank and financial services firm headquartered in Zurich. Renowned for its dominance in wealth management, UBS serves high-net-worth individuals and families globally, managing trillions in assets, while also offering investment banking, asset management, and retail banking services in Switzerland. The firm has weathered significant challenges, including a major bailout during the 2008 financial crisis, but has since refocused on stability and sustainable growth, emphasizing digital transformation and ESG (environmental, social, governance) investing. With a strong European base and a global reach, UBS remains a cornerstone of the international financial landscape.

UBS Group's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, UBS Group held 11,092 positions worth $544B, up 0.53% from $541B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

UBS Group deployed $24.2B of net new capital in Q1 2025, opening 1,201 new positions and adding to 4,607 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Sandisk: 3,424,800 shares worth $163M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 16% of assets, down from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Strategy Inc, an estimated $726M trimmed.
